The invention provides a bus device without stopping. The bus device comprises a ground and three power cavities formed in the ground, motors are fixedly arranged at the bottom ends of the power cavities, first lifting gears are fixedly and commonly arranged on power shafts of the motors, second lifting gears are rotationally arranged in the power cavities, and threads are arranged in the second lifting gears. A circle of rack is arranged on the outer sides of the second lifting gears, and the outer-side rack of the second lifting gears is in engaged transmission with the first lifting gears.According to the bus device without stopping, an existing bus stop can be replaced, and due to the totally-closed design, wind and rain can be effectively shielded for passengers when the passengers wait for a bus. When a bus is driven, a passenger carrying shell carrying waiting passengers can be directly taken away, a passenger carrying shell with people needing to get off is released, kinetic energy generated when the passenger carrying shell enters a bus stop can be used for generating electricity, and the generated electric energy is used for accelerating the passenger carrying shell in advance to prevent the situation that overlarge acceleration is generated due to the fact that the bus is too fast.
